In the wake of alarming reports, the United Arab Emirates is making a concerted effort to reassure residents and the international community that its territories, particularly major hubs like Dubai, remain secure and stable. This push comes amidst revelations of unprecedented hostility, with official statements indicating that Iran has launched an astonishing over 1,800 missiles and drones at the UAE – a figure that surpasses attacks on any other nation.

The sheer scale of these attacks presents a significant challenge for the region. However, UAE authorities are swiftly working to contain any potential fallout, both in terms of security and public perception. The consistent message from leadership is clear: “Dubai is safe.”

This reassurance campaign aims to counter any anxieties stirred by the intensity of the reported aggressions.
